Ingolstadt is an independent city located in Upper Bavaria, Germany. Situated along the Danube river, it serves as a significant urban center with a population of 142,308 inhabitants. The broader metropolitan area supports approximately half a million people.
The city ranks as the second largest in Upper Bavaria and the fifth largest in the state of Bavaria, following Munich, Nuremberg, Augsburg, and Regensburg. Ingolstadt surpassed the milestone of 100,000 residents in 1989 and is recognized as one of Germany's major cities. It is also noted as the second largest German city located on the Danube river, after Regensburg.
